Output e0314ebdae15f3cfe6b6f2d25bfc44fe2d485aef1bfdffb4c6479b6f4663b9bb:0

value
2578700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e5b268f8dbf1b6889356a6672ba23994494d6e OP_EQUAL
address
37t2N1z5gUy4WTjbj7f8BfsxfmpsotrPZH
transaction
e0314ebdae15f3cfe6b6f2d25bfc44fe2d485aef1bfdffb4c6479b6f4663b9bb
spent
true